OnixS BME SENAF Handler C++ library 2.3.0
API documentation
Loading...
Searching...
No Matches
MarketImageRecovery Struct Reference

Classes

struct  Position
struct  PriceLevel
struct  Reference

Public Types

enum  
typedef std::vector< PositionPositions
typedef std::vector< PriceLevelPriceLevels
typedef std::vector< ReferenceReferences

Public Member Functions

 MarketImageRecovery ()
std::string toString () const

Public Attributes

unsigned char market
InstrumentType::Enum instrumentType
References references

Friends

class MessageDeserializer

Detailed Description

Definition at line 35 of file MarketImageRecovery.h.

Member Typedef Documentation

◆ Positions

typedef std::vector<Position> Positions

Alias for collection of Position.

Definition at line 93 of file MarketImageRecovery.h.

◆ PriceLevels

typedef std::vector<PriceLevel> PriceLevels

Alias for collection of PriceLevel.

Definition at line 121 of file MarketImageRecovery.h.

◆ References

typedef std::vector<Reference> References

Alias for collection of References.

Definition at line 140 of file MarketImageRecovery.h.

Member Enumeration Documentation

◆ anonymous enum

anonymous enum

Message code.

Enumerator
code 12 

Definition at line 38 of file MarketImageRecovery.h.

Constructor & Destructor Documentation

◆ MarketImageRecovery()

Default constructor.

Member Function Documentation

◆ toString()

std::string toString ( ) const

Returns string representation.

◆ MessageDeserializer

friend class MessageDeserializer
friend

Definition at line 149 of file MarketImageRecovery.h.

Member Data Documentation

◆ instrumentType

InstrumentType::Enum instrumentType

Instrument Type.

Definition at line 50 of file MarketImageRecovery.h.

◆ market

unsigned char market

Market.

Definition at line 47 of file MarketImageRecovery.h.

◆ references

References references

Collection of References.

Definition at line 143 of file MarketImageRecovery.h.